Clamshell is a productivity and developer tool designed specifically for MacBook users. Developed by Matyas, it solves a common macOS pain point: background tasks getting killed the moment you close your laptop lid.
With Clamshell, when your MacBook lid shuts, your screen goes dark to save energy and protect your privacy, but your active work carries on. Whether you have a code build, a large download, or an AI agent halfway through a complex task running in the background, Clamshell keeps the system active to finish the job.
Designed with convenience and security in mind, Clamshell works completely out-of-the-box with no external monitor required, no sudo commands, and no administrator setup.
